Z-D(OMe)E(OMe)VD(OMe)-FMK

Inhibitor of caspase-3 and -7

Irreversible, cell permeable inhibitor of caspase-3 and -7.

Product Details

Alternative Name:Caspase-3 inhibitor (fluoromethylketone), Caspase-7 inhibitor (fluoromethylketone)
 
Sequence:Z-Asp(OMe)-Glu(OMe)-Val-Asp(OMe)-fluoromethylketone
 
Formula:C30H41FN4O12
 
MW:668.7
 
Formulation:Lyophilized.
 
Purity:≥95% (TLC)
 
Solubility:Soluble in DMSO (20mM) or dimethyl formamide.
 
Shipping:Ambient Temperature
 
Long Term Storage:-20°C
 
Use/Stability:Stable for 1 year after receipt when stored at -20°C.
 
Handling:Packaged under inert gas. After reconstitution, prepare aliquots and store at -20°C.
 
Technical Info/Product Notes:We recommend a final concentration of 2-10µM for inhibiting caspase activity in cell culture. The optimal doses may vary for different cells and culture conditions.
